January in Marrakech scores 9.3/10 for sightseeing and cultural travel - an above-average month (#6 of 12). Expect around 13°C, 20 mm of rain, and roughly 30 sunny days this month.
Marrakech comes alive through detail: cedar doors, spice stalls, tiled courtyards, and rooftop evenings are easiest to absorb in the milder months of spring and autumn.
